Abstract

Official abstract text for this publication.

A cam carrier assembly includes a body made of a material lighter than aluminum. The body has a first side operably coupled with a cylinder head and a second side having bearing surfaces with bearing inserts. The bearing inserts support the camshaft. A series of apertures extend between the first and second sides of the body. Lobes of the camshaft operably couple with the valves of the cylinder head through the series of apertures extending between the first and second sides of the body.

First claim

Opening claim text (preview).

What is claimed is: 1. A cam carrier assembly, comprising: a cylinder head having valves; a camshaft having lobes; a cam carrier constructed from a carbon fiber composite and having a first lower side operably coupled with the cylinder head, and a second upper side having semi-circular lower bearing surfaces with semi-circular bearing inserts operably coupled therewith, the semi-circular bearing inserts supporting the camshaft; a series of apertures extending between the first lower side and the second upper side; one or more bucket tappets disposed within the series of apertures and operably coupled between the lobes of the camshaft and the valves of the cylinder head; and one or more tappet bore inserts operably coupled between the cam carrier and the bucket tappets within the series of apertures. 2. The cam carrier assembly of claim 1 , further comprising: one or more cam caps coupled with the second upper side of the cam carrier, each having a semi-circular upper bearing surface for directly engaging the camshaft, the cam caps made of the same material as the bearing inserts. 3. The cam carrier assembly of claim 1 , further comprising: a gasket operably coupled to a peripheral edge of the first lower side of the cam carrier and configured to sealably engage the cam carrier to the cylinder head. 4. The cam carrier assembly of claim 1 , wherein the carbon fiber composite includes a resin and a fiber configured for injection molding the cam carrier, and wherein the cylinder head includes an aluminum alloy. 5. The cam carrier assembly of claim 1 , further comprising: one or more threaded fasteners that extend through the cam carrier and into threaded engagement with corresponding fastening holes in the cylinder head. 6. The cam carrier assembly of claim 5 , wherein the one or more threaded fasteners is at least equal to the number of cylinders present in the cylinder head. 7. The cam carrier assembly of claim 1 , wherein the tappet bore inserts are made of a copper alloy. 8. The cam carrier assembly of claim 7 , wherein the copper alloy is AMPCO® 18. 9. A cam carrier, comprising: a body formed from a single piece of carbon fiber composite; a first side engaging a cylinder head; a second side with semi-circular lower bearing surfaces for supporting a camshaft; and a series of apertures extending between the first side and second side in linear alignment with the semi-circular lower bearing surfaces such that the camshaft operably couples with valves on the cylinder head. 10. The cam carrier of claim 9 , wherein the carbon fiber composite includes thermal expansion properties that differ from the thermal expansion properties of the cylinder head by at least 25%. 11. The cam carrier of claim 9 , wherein the carbon fiber composite includes a thermosetting resin and a chopped carbon fiber combined to support forces acting on the camshaft. 12. The cam carrier of claim 9 , further comprising: one or more cam caps fastened to the second side of the cam carrier with fasteners operably coupled to the cam carrier on opposing sides of the camshaft, each cam cap having a semi-circular upper bearing surface for directly engaging the camshaft. 13. The cam carrier of claim 9 , wherein the first side of the cam carrier includes a locating member protruding downward for engaging a corresponding locating aperture on the cylinder head. 14. The cam carrier of claim 9 , wherein the single piece of carbon fiber composite includes oil feed channels formed integrally therein and extending to a circumference of the semi-circular lower bearing surfaces for providing lubrication to the camshaft. 15. The cam carrier of claim 9 , further comprising: a fuel pump pedestal formed separately from the cam carrier and fastened to the second side of the cam carrier with threaded fasteners. 16. A cam carrier assembly, comprising: a body made of a material lighter than aluminum and having: a first lower side operably coupled with a cylinder head, and a second upper side having semi-circular lower bearing surfaces with semi-circular bearing inserts operably coupled therewith, the semi-circular bearing inserts supporting a camshaft; a series of apertures extending between the first lower side and second upper side; and lobes of the camshaft operably coupling with valves of the cylinder head through the series of apertures extending between the first lower side and second upper side. 17. The cam carrier assembly of claim 16 , wherein the material lighter than aluminum is a thermosetting resin. 18. The cam carrier assembly of claim 16 , further comprising: one or more cam caps operably coupled with the second upper side of the cam carrier, each having a semi-circular upper bearing surface for directly engaging the camshaft. 19. The cam carrier assembly of claim 16 , further comprising: a gasket attached around a peripheral edge of the first side of the cam carrier and configured to sealably engage the cam carrier to the cylinder head. 20. The cam carrier assembly of claim 16 , further comprising: a fuel pump pedestal operably coupled with the second side of the cam carrier for supporting a fuel pump.
